Solutions Architect (SC Cleared)
Our Central Government client are recruiting a Security Cleared Solutions Architect.
A solution architect is needed within the Design Authority (Technical) to actively develop technical designs and approaches in support of a number of key programmes of activity and delivery with this including, but not limited to:
- Design support to Tier1 hybrid hosting (on premise and Cloud);
- Design support and assurance of the capabilities under Tier 1 End User Compute;
- Support to other key Transform & Improve projects;
- Defining key aspects of the client's enterprise architecture;
- Development of technical strategies, standards and reference architectures.
The Role
- Design and implement technical solutions (at all security classifications up to SECRET) that align to client architectural principles and standards
- Support the development of policies, standards and guidelines for technologies and systems.
- Support the development and maintenance of strategies, plans and approaches.
- Deliver architecture design documents, or review design documents provided by others.
- Liaise with projects and business representatives to design and implement solutions in line with the business requirements.
- Provide technical support and training (if required) of the technology personnel to ensure high level of performance.
- Carry out assessments to identify operational limitations and gaps in functional coverage of designs.
- Ensure proper documentation of solution designs in line with processes.
- Support the creation of clear and cohesive technology roadmaps.
- Create design patterns, and individual system designs to meet business needs.
- Design and deliver Transformation including convergence and consolidation project(s) working with existing and new suppliers.
- Develop design governance performance dashboards for senior management and board consumption.
Key Skills / Experience
- Ability to write architectural design documents, or review design documents provided by others.
- Must have a thorough knowledge of the Microsoft Windows concepts, Domains, Active Directory and its concepts, and the interaction between hardware, operating systems, network, data centre, and application software.
- Proven ability in clearly presenting technical approaches (strategies) to CxO level as well as external partners.
- Ability to articulate complex technical subject matter in ways that are understood by a non-technical audiences and to clearly articulate the risks as well as the benefits in a similar manner.
- Experience within Secure Government organisations as a technical architect or infrastructure architect.
- Experience in designing and implementing secure 'On Premise' Infrastructure Solutions.
- Experience in designing and delivering secure infrastructures within cloud environments (Azure, AWS).
- Excellent understanding of Government Security processes and procedures.
- In-depth knowledge of architecture methodologies and frameworks and extensive experience of their application.
- Broad and up-to-date knowledge of IT capabilities and services including cloud computing, end user computing, on-premise hosting, identity and access management, virtualisation, application development and management, device management, mobility solutions, secure gateways and remote access, management infrastructure and cross-domain solutions.
- Experience of technical design and formal review of technical solutions.
- Experience of the effective adoption and implementation of IT standards and frameworks.
- Proven experience of supervision or first line management.
- Experienced in effective decision making.
- Experienced in technical architecture and design within planning and project work. Proven experience of developing design artefacts under a number of architecture frameworks e.g. MODAF, DODAF, TOGAF.
